The Science Behind Hydration Masks
Hydration masks work through a combination of:
-
Humectants
-
Emollients
-
Occlusives
-
Skin-repairing ingredients
Together, these ingredients deeply hydrate the skin while improving moisture retention.
1. Humectants: Drawing Moisture Into the Skin
Humectants attract water from the environment and deeper skin layers into the surface of the skin.
Common Humectants in Hydration Masks:
-
Hyaluronic acid
-
Glycerin
-
Aloe vera
-
Honey
Why They Matter:
Humectants help the skin stay plump, smooth, and hydrated for longer periods.
2. Emollients: Smoothing and Softening the Skin
Emollients improve skin texture by filling gaps between skin cells and softening rough areas.
Common Emollients:
-
Shea butter
-
Coconut oil
-
Squalane
-
Avocado oil
Benefits:
-
Softer skin
-
Improved elasticity
-
Reduced dryness
-
Better moisture balance
3. Occlusives: Locking In Hydration
Occlusive ingredients create a protective layer over the skin to prevent water loss.
Common Occlusive Ingredients:
-
Ceramides
-
Natural oils
-
Beeswax
-
Dimethicone
Benefits:
-
Prevents dehydration
-
Strengthens the skin barrier
-
Supports overnight skin repair
This is especially important for dry and sensitive skin types.
Key Ingredients That Make Our Masks Effective
Hyaluronic Acid
Hyaluronic acid is one of the most powerful hydrating ingredients in skincare.
Scientific Benefits:
-
Holds up to 1,000 times its weight in water
-
Improves skin plumpness
-
Reduces the appearance of fine lines
-
Boosts moisture retention
It delivers deep hydration without making the skin feel greasy.
Aloe Vera
Aloe vera contains vitamins, antioxidants, and anti-inflammatory compounds that calm and hydrate the skin.
Benefits:
-
Soothes irritation
-
Reduces redness
-
Supports skin healing
-
Provides lightweight hydration
Perfect for sensitive and stressed skin.
Ceramides
Ceramides are naturally found in the skin barrier and help prevent moisture loss.
Benefits:
-
Repairs the skin barrier
-
Improves moisture retention
-
Protects against environmental stressors
Ceramides are essential for maintaining healthy skin hydration.
Niacinamide
Niacinamide, also known as Vitamin B3, is a multitasking skincare ingredient.
Scientific Benefits:
-
Improves skin texture
-
Brightens dull skin
-
Strengthens the skin barrier
-
Reduces redness and irritation
It supports healthier and more balanced skin over time.
Vitamin E
Vitamin E is a powerful antioxidant that protects and nourishes the skin.
Benefits:
-
Fights free radical damage
-
Supports skin repair
-
Adds moisture and softness
It works especially well in hydrating overnight masks.
